Transportation, Warehousing, and Utilities Sector Description
The NORA Transportation, Warehousing and Utilities (TWU) super sector grouping includes two parts: the NAICS Transportation and Warehousing Sector and the Utilities Sector. The Transportation sub-sectors include industries providing transportation of passengers and cargo; scenic and sightseeing transportation; and support activities related to modes of transportation. The Warehousing sub-sector includes industries providing warehousing and storage of goods. The Utilities sub-sector comprises establishments engaged in providing, servicing, and distributing; electric power; natural gas; steam supply; water supply; and sewage removal. The TWU super sector represents 5.2% of the U.S. workforce across the ten NORA sectors. The following table represents the employment and fatality information for the TWU super sector.
Employment and Establishment Numbers for 2010
| Transportation, Warehousing, and Utilities | NAICS | Employment 2010 (% of total TWU) |
Number of Fatalities (rate per 100,000)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Transportation | 48-49 | 5,495,000 (77.0%) | 10.9 |
| Air Transportation | 481 | 512,000 (7.2%) | 6.2 |
| Couriers and Messengers | 492 | 638,000 (8.9%) | 4.2 |
| Pipeline Transportation | 486 | 56,000 (0.8%) | - |
| Postal Service | 491 | 674,000 (9.5%) | 2.4 |
| Rail Transportation | 482 | 271,000 (3.8%) | 4.1 |
| Scenic and Sightseeing Transportation | 487 | 38,000 (0.5%) | 18.5 |
| Support Activities for Transportation | 488 | 789,000 (11.1%) | 8.5 |
| Transit and Ground Passenger Transportation |
485 | 780,000 (10.9%) | 8.0 |
| Truck Transportation | 484 | 1,676,000 (23.5%) | 24.8 |
| Water Transportation | 483 | 61,000 (0.9%) | 21.3 |
| Warehousing and Storage | 493 | 385,000* (5.4%) | 5.2 |
| Utilities | 22 | 1,253,000(17.6%) | 2.1 |
*Employment estimates for the Warehousing and Storage sub-sector differ between the Bureau of Labor Statistics Current Population Survey and the Survey of Occupational Injury and Illness datasets.
